Jean Fergusson: Last of the Summer Wine’s Marina

There’s something about a character that sticks with you for decades—Marina in Last of the Summer Wine was exactly that for Jean Fergusson. She played the love-struck Marina for 25 years, making her one of the longest-serving cast members in the show’s history; this biography covers her career, her personal life, and the circumstances around her death in 2019.

What was Jean Fergusson famous for?

Her iconic role as Marina in Last of the Summer Wine

  • Fergusson played Marina, the love interest of Howard Sibshaw, in the BBC sitcom (Shropshire Star)
  • She was the only actress to ever play the role (The Guardian obituary)

Other notable TV and film appearances

  • Appeared in Coronation Street and Run for Your Wife (The Independent)
  • Nominated for a Laurence Olivier Award in 1998 for She Knows You Know! (The Independent)

How long was Jean Fergusson in Last of the Summer Wine?

Start and end dates of her tenure

  • She joined the cast in 1986 and remained until the show ended in 2010 (The Guardian obituary)
  • That’s 25 consecutive years (BBC News)

Number of episodes

  • Fergusson appeared in 216 episodes of the series (The Independent)
